What time do Edinburgh Xmas markets open?

Edinburgh's Christmas Markets typically open daily at 10 AM, running until 10 PM, but hours vary for holidays like Christmas Eve (closing earlier), Christmas Day (closed), and Boxing Day (opening at noon), so always check the specific schedule for the dates you plan to visit.

Do you need tickets to get into the Edinburgh Christmas Market?

Edinburgh's Christmas is free to enter, with tickets available online for attractions including the LNER Big Wheel, Star Flyer, Polar Ice Bar, Ice Rink and Santa's Stories. There are Box Offices across all three sites, but as Christmas gets closer these can be pretty busy, so we'd advise booking online.

How many stalls are at the Edinburgh Xmas market?

Edinburgh Christmas Market, East Princes Street Gardens

Free to enter, shoppers can browse around 70 stalls featuring everything from clothing and jewellery to handmade gifts for the home. And when hunger calls, the tempting aromas from the various local and international food and drink stalls are sure to tempt you.

Do I need cash for the Edinburgh Christmas Market?

You can use both cash and card at the Edinburgh Christmas Market, but cards (especially contactless/phone payments) are widely accepted and often preferred, though it's wise to carry some cash for smaller stalls, emergencies, or patchy Wi-Fi/signal issues. Most major stalls and attractions take cards, but some smaller vendors might be cash-only or have minimum card spends.

Is Edinburgh still Christmassy in January?

Yes, Edinburgh retains a festive, "Christmassy" feel into early January, with its main Winter Festival attractions and Christmas Markets typically running until around January 4th, featuring lights, ice skating, markets, and fairground rides, though the core festivities wind down after the New Year's Hogmanay celebrations conclude. The atmosphere is magical, but the main events shut down shortly after the holiday, leaving the general ambiance but not all attractions past the first few days of the month.

How much does it cost to go to Edinburgh Christmas market?

Entry to the Edinburgh Christmas Markets themselves is free, but you pay for individual attractions like the Big Wheel, Starflyer, ice rink, and Santa's Stories, with prices around £10-£15 per ride/session, and tickets often bought on the day or pre-booked. All sites are cashless, accepting card payments only, and local residents (EH postcode) can get a 20% discount on some tickets.

How far is Edinburgh Christmas Market from train station?

By Rail. The nearest railway station to Edinburgh's Christmas is Edinburgh Waverley which is approximately a 2-minute walk from the entrance to East Princes Street Gardens. The most direct route is via the Waverley Bridge exit, which is also step-free.

Can you keep the mugs at German Christmas Markets?

Basically, you're going to give three or four extra euro for the mug and if you bring it back, they give the three or four euro back to you and if you don't bring it back, then, you keep your mug. How much is the Big Wheel Edinburgh Christmas Market?

Prices for a spin on the Big Wheel are £12 for and adult and £9.60 for concessions, while a family ticket - with a maximum of two adults - costs £38.40 - again card payments only. And it costs from £13.50 per person for a ride on the 80 metres high Starflyer.
